Descriptions
- Description encodes a 2-alkenal reductase (EC 1.3.1.74), plays a key role in the detoxification of reactive carbonyls | alkenal reductase (AER) | FUNCTIONS IN: 2-alkenal reductase activity | INVOLVED IN: response to oxidative stress, response to cadmium ion, response to cyclopentenone | LOCATED IN: cytosol, nucleus | EXPRESSED IN: 17 plant structures | EXPRESSED DURING: 11 growth stages | CONTAINS InterPro DOMAIN/s: GroES-like , Polyketide synthase, enoylreductase , NAD(P)-binding domain , Alcohol dehydrogenase, C-terminal , Alcohol dehydrogenase superfamily, zinc-containing | BEST Arabidopsis thaliana protein match is: Zinc-binding dehydrogenase family protein
